The Mazda 8144-C3 1999-2005 Miata MX-5 Heater Core is a crucial component of your vehicle's climate control system. This heater core is specifically designed for the second generation (NA) Mazda Miata MX-5 models, produced between 1999 and 2005.
The heater core is a heat exchanger that transfers heat from the engine coolant to the cabin's heating system, allowing you to enjoy warmth during colder weather. The Mazda 8144-C3 heater core is made of high-quality materials, ensuring durability and reliability. It features a corrosion-resistant aluminum structure, which helps to prevent leaks and maintain the core's efficiency over time.
The heater core is a compact, cylindrical component that fits within the passenger compartment, typically located behind the dashboard. It is connected to both the engine coolant system and the heating system, allowing heat to be transferred from the coolant to the heater hoses, which then distributes the warm air to the car's vents.

Pros of buying a Mazda Miata MX-5 (8144-C3) 1999-2005 air conditioning heater core:1. Affordable: Compared to buying a new heater core, a used one from a reliable source can be significantly cheaper.
2. Availability: The Miata is a popular car, so it's easier to find used parts like the heater core.
3. Compatibility: The 8144-C3 heater core is specifically designed for the 1999-2005 Miata MX-5, ensuring a perfect fit.
4. Potential for savings: If the heater core is in good condition, you could save money on a potential replacement, as long as you're comfortable installing it yourself.
Cons of buying a used heater core:1. Unknown condition: Without inspecting the heater core, you can't be sure of its internal condition. It could have cracks, leaks, or other damage that may not be apparent from the outside.
2. Unknown history: You don't know where the heater core came from or how it was treated in its previous use.
3. Installation difficulties: If you're not mechanically inclined, installing a used heater core can be challenging and potentially costly if you need to hire a professional.
4. Risk of contamination: Used heater cores may contain mold, bacteria, or other contaminants that could be harmful if introduced into your car's heating system.
Conclusion: Buying a used heater core for your 1999-2005 Miata MX-5 can be a cost-effective solution, but it's important to weigh the potential benefits against the risks. If you're comfortable with the installation and can inspect the cores for damage, it could be a good option. However, if you're unsure about the condition or installation, it may be safer to invest in a new heater core from a trusted automotive parts supplier.
